Dawsongroup opens Hull branch

The independent rental, leasing and contract hire specialist, says this latest branch will support operators working in and around the East Coast port.

It will operate together with its well-established operation in Leeds, to form a Yorkshire and Humber region.

The new site’s truck and trailer operations will be overseen by regional general manager Scott Bailey (pictured), who has been with the company for 15 years. It will also offer vans and static temperature control products.

“We have been experiencing a significant increase in numbers of our vehicles going into the Hull area, both as the port gets busier and busier and as our rigids and trailer reefer fleet becomes increasingly popular,” said Bailey.

“As a company that prides itself on proven customer service levels, we have made the positive decision to invest in the area with a full branch facility to offer more immediate support to our local customer base. Being located in the immediate area will help strengthen our service offering to operators for years to come.”

The one-acre site, which will initially open for five days a week, is located off Burma Drive, close to the main A1033 that runs by the main port entrance.

Dawsongroup has a 12,000-strong fleet of ambient and temperature-controlled rigids, tractors and trailers, and also offers vans, forklifts, sweepers and temperature-control solutions.
